Definition of Social Media Footprint A social media footprint is the sum of all the activity, content, and data linked to your presence on social platforms. Every comment, like, share, video upload, private message, profile update, and even your connections contribute to this footprint. Some of it is public and easy for others to find. […]

In a significant blow to user privacy, the popular women’s dating safety app Tea has suffered a massive data breach, resulting in the leak of approximately 72,000 user images, including sensitive verification selfies and government-issued IDs. The breach, first reported in late July 2025, has raised serious concerns about the security of personal data on […]
